Object history

January 1595: acquired by Ernest, Archduke of Austria (1553-1595) (as Sicut erat in diebus Noë) (?)

by 1927
date QS:P,+1927-00-00T00:00:00Z/7,P1326,+1927-00-00T00:00:00Z/9
: Marquis De Chiloedes, Madrid Unknown date
Unknown date
: acquired by Nicolaas Beets (art dealer), Amsterdam
Unknown date
Unknown date
: acquired by Franz Koenigs (1881-1941), Haarlem, from N. Beets, Amsterdam

1935-1940: lent to Museum Boijmans Van Beuningen, Rotterdam, by Franz Koenigs, Haarlem

1940: purchased by Daniël George van Beuningen (1877-1955), Rotterdam, from Franz Koenigs, Haarlem

1940: given to the Stichting Museum Boijmans Van Beuningen by Daniël George van Beuningen (?)

1940: lent to the Museum Boijmans Van Beuningen, Rotterdam, by Stichting Museum Boijmans Van Beuningen
